If Tomorrow Never Comes | Random Act of Violence Hosts: Scott Rogan, Peter Hogan Produced by: sarahferrismedia.com Special Guests: Colline Furlong, Luke Furlong, Clive Ainly Introduction: In this gripping episode of Watching Two Detectives, hosts Scott Rogan and Peter Hogan delve into the tragic and random murder of Michael Furlong on June 3rd, 2002. Joining them are Colline and Luke Furlong, Michael's wife and son, along with Clive Ainly, the officer in charge of the investigation. This episode uncovers the harrowing details of a crime that left a family in turmoil and highlights the challenges faced by detectives handling such unpredictable cases. In this episode, Rick interviews Mike Coy, a seasoned baseball coach and motivational speaker, who has made a profound impact on and off the field. Driven by his father's parting advice to "make a difference," Mike has lived a life dedicated to influencing others positively. He's coached numerous athletes who have ascended to professional sports, embodying his belief that "winners find a way to win." Mike's journey through sports has taught him crucial life lessons about discipline, direction, and purpose, which he passionately shares through his keynote speeches, stirring audiences with strategies for overcoming adversity and achieving personal excellence.Moreover, Mike is a courageous cancer survivor who has turned his battle into a beacon of hope for others. His experiences have not only shaped his perspectives but have also fueled his success as a financial consultant and author. In his books, "A Random Act of Kindness" and "I Choose to Live: My Battle with Cancer and How I Am Winning the War," he explores themes of resilience and purpose, offering life-changing insights. Mike lives in Colorado Springs, CO as a Senior Benefits Consultant for Aflac and celebrated his 45th year with Aflac on November 1, 2021. He is recognized as one of the leading healthcare gurus in the nation and is a much sought after keynote speaker, with topics ranging from Aflac's solutions to Heath Care Reform and Employee Benefits to personal stories about succeeding in business, in sports, and in life. He firmly believes that not including Aflac in your employee choices of health care is a huge mistake in today's very confusing health care marketplace and will gladly explain WHY.Mike is an honest man who puts his money where his mouth is, personally donating funds to the Aflac Children's Cancer Hospital throughout his tenure with the organization. Since 1995, Aflac has raised and donated more than $110 million to fund cancer research. Much of Aflac's support comes from its independent sales agents, such as Mike, who contribute donations from their monthly commission checks, as well as Aflac employees who contribute each month through payroll deductions. And it is making a difference. Leukemia is the biggest killer of children. Fifteen years ago the survival rate was a mere 36%, today the survival rate is 80%. But no one will be satisfied until there is a 100% survival rate for these young kids.Mike's inspiration comes from the Jerry Lewis telethons, which raised billions of dollars to fund research for a cure to Muscular Dystrophy. A Random Act of Kindness, or RAK, is a selfless act performed to either help or cheer up a random stranger or friend for no reason other than to make people happier. Kindness is contagious. It all starts with one act – one smile, one coffee for a stranger, one favor for a friend. John Adams once wrote that genius is sorrow's child. A couple years ago, The Economist published an article called “The Curse of Genius” about the tumultuous lives of child prodigies. And how many times has Mensa come up on this show by now? About half a dozen, at least? Genius, it seems, is a double-edged sword. Some people are able to harness it to make spectacular leaps forward in art or science or technology. But for some, the expectations that come with that scary-high IQ can be like an anvil around their necks. Insecurity starts to fight with arrogance in those sharp-as-diamond minds, and resentment starts to brew. Combine a brilliant mind with a grudge against the world and you start to open some really dangerous doors. Join us for the story of Dinh Bowman, a guy with the potential to do anything he set his mind to, but chose to study murder instead. August 28th, 1999 was just another hot and humid day in Dartmouth. Jason McCullough made the decision to head home around 1am and he took a familiar walk through Highfield Park. Unfortunately, Jason did not make it home that day. Nearly 22 years later, we join police and family and friends in trying to find out what happened in that park on that day.
